A Global Certificate Course in Seed Technology Practices equips participants with the essential knowledge and skills for successful seed production and management. This comprehensive program covers topics ranging from seed physiology and genetics to quality control and seed storage techniques.
Learning outcomes include a deep understanding of seed science, the ability to implement best practices in seed production, and the development of expertise in seed testing and certification. Graduates will be proficient in various seed-related technologies and possess strong analytical skills needed for quality assurance in seed operations.
The duration of the Global Certificate Course in Seed Technology Practices is typically flexible, ranging from a few weeks to several months depending on the chosen program structure and intensity. Many programs offer online or blended learning options, accommodating diverse schedules and geographical locations.
This certification holds significant industry relevance, creating opportunities in agricultural research, seed companies, government agencies, and international development organizations. A strong background in seed science and technology is highly sought after in the agricultural sector, making this certificate a valuable asset for career advancement in seed production, quality control, and related fields like plant breeding and seed pathology.
Upon successful completion, graduates of a Global Certificate Course in Seed Technology Practices receive a globally recognized certificate, showcasing their expertise in seed technology and enhancing their job prospects in this crucial area of agriculture. The program's practical approach and emphasis on current industry standards ensures that participants are prepared to meet the demands of a dynamic seed sector.
